Where can I hunt unit 62 in Colorado?
Elk Hunting in Colorado GMU 62 – Delta, Mesa, Montrose, and Ouray Counties. The highest success rate for bull hunters occurs during first season, but expect hunting pressure there. Animals usually move to lower elevation private lands as hunting pressure increases.

Is there a point restriction on mule deer in Colorado?
2005). COLORADO – Colorado implemented antler point restrictions for mule deer on a statewide basis for six years, and for a seven year period in several individual Game Management Units (GMUs). These seasons shifted hunting pressure to bucks greater than 2 years old.

Where is unit 13 in Colorado?
Colorado Elk Unit 13 (MOFF AT & ROUTT COS.) bounded on N by U.S. 40; on E by Routt CR 179, Trout Creek, Fish Creek; on S by Routt CR 29 and Colo. 317; on W by Colo. 13/789.

Does Colorado have OTC mule deer tags?
Unlike elk in Colorado, there are no over-the-counter licenses for mule deer. All mule deer tags are issued in the annual big game draw. The application deadline is the first Tuesday in April.

Where can I find mule deer in Colorado?
Mule deer are most active at night and can often be found in meadow areas during low-light hours. During the day, they’ll bed down in protective cover. In warm weather, look for deer along ridgelines where wind is consistent and helps to keep them cool.
Are Powerbelt bullets legal in Colorado?
Cloth patches are not considered sabots. Bullet designs such as the Powerbelt are legal for use. Smokeless powder is prohibited during muzzleloader seasons. True black powder or black powder substitutes are legal.
